Dhananjaya de Silva

Rain frustrates Australia on day three in Galle test as Sri Lanka's Chandimal stands firm
Australia in the driver's seat after Khawaja and Inglis pummel Sri Lanka
Smith set to pass 10,000 Test runs as Australia take on Sri Lanka in Galle
Sri Lanka beat Afghanistan by 10 wickets in one-off test
Dhananjaya De Silva replaces Dimuth Karunaratne as Sri Lanka test captain
Sri Lanka name different captains for Test, ODI and T20 sides
Sri Lanka get on the board at World Cup with five-wicket win over the Netherlands
Pathirana-inspired Sri Lanka beat Bangladesh in Asia Cup
Pakistan in charge of second test after bowlers rout Sri Lanka in Colombo
Imam anchors nervy chase as Pakistan beat Sri Lanka by four wickets
Pakistan sense victory despite top order wobble in small chase
De Silva and Mathews rescue Sri Lanka after Afridi wickets
Transfer News LIVE: Man City announce Donnarumma, Gundogan joins Galatasaray
Argentina's Lionel Messi doubtful over playing in 2026 World Cup
Morocco become first African side to seal 2026 World Cup spot, other heavyweights on track
Clinical Alcaraz beats ailing Djokovic in straight sets to move into US Open final